The Cost and Benefits of Solar in Forest

When choosing a solar company, most homeowners or business owners care about the costs the most. The installation cost is just one important factor you should keep in mind when looking into getting solar panels. How much it'll cost and how much you can save depend on things such as:

  • Energy consumption: Installing solar panels may be too steep of an option for households that don't use a good amount of energy per month.
  • System size and type: Some models are more pricy than others, so the one you choose can raise or lower your initial investment. Plus, the more solar panels you need to get, the more it'll cost.
  • Your power bills: This will dictate your savings. In Forest, the average resident can save about $1,200 a year on their electricity bills.
  • Incentives: The federal solar investment tax credit currently allows you to decrease your taxes by 30% of the project cost. Your state and city may also have incentives and rebates that you can use. In addition, you can save about $18,000 over 20 years on your utility bills, before factoring in incentives.

Although a solar panel system costs a sizable chunk of money upfront, it can save you much more in the long term. The question of how much, though, depends on several factors, such as the angle of your roof and incentives.

Solar Incentives in Forest

Although solar power is typically a $15,000 to $25,000 investment, it can save you a significant amount of money over time due to smaller energy bills and government incentives. You can qualify for the federal solar investment tax credit (ITC) for the tax year you turn on your solar panels. You can also potentially stack the ITC with other state and city incentives. Environmental Impact of Switching to Solar in Forest

There are many reasons to make the switch to solar energy, like saving some money on utility bills and helping to lower your carbon footprint. But how much can using solar energy instead of traditional energy actually affect the environment? In Forest, where the energy generation produces a lot of greenhouse gasses, going solar can have a big impact on the environment since solar power is a renewable source of energy. Even though solar panel manufacturing releases carbon dioxide emissions, the panels make up for it by significantly decreasing the amount of CO2 you would have been responsible for if you still used nonrenewable energy. In Forest, you can reduce your carbon footprint by 90 pounds a year with solar panels. Since solar power is plentiful and makes electricity without CO2 emissions, adding solar panels to your home is one easy step you can take to help preserve the environment.

How long does it take to see a return on your investment after buying solar panels?

Solar panels usually pay for themselves in about 10.5 years, but your solar payback period will vary based on your utility costs. The more your typical energy bill, the quicker your solar panel system will recoup your installation costs.

How long do solar panels last?

On average, the lifespan of solar panels is about 25 to 30 years. Some even last up to 50 years, but efficiency decreases by about 0.8% each year. You can choose to replace them sooner if you want to maintain a higher level of energy production.
